Output 384124fc83ad43d20c872326fe39468060f72e970be035799724ab0ee7423dd9:0

value
1661070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b50896695acf6a1f2ff0fa40b60c0b5937c3561 OP_EQUAL
address
3Qbr1Ux566RcvtEPy7fYMwRcyb3Lrnecr6
transaction
384124fc83ad43d20c872326fe39468060f72e970be035799724ab0ee7423dd9